Twin Cities SIGAda presents: UDLP Job Fair Wed., July 17, 1996 1:00 PM till 8:00 PM and at 6:00 PM a presentation by Grady Booch Sheraton Metrodome Minneapolis, Minnesota United Defense Limited Partnership (UDLP) has been selected as the prime contractor for Crusader, the Army's next generation self-propelled howitzer. Crusader will be a key component in a digitized Army Force XXI structure. UDLP is seeking qualified professionals at all experience levels in the following disciplines: Software Engineering, Systems Engineering, Software Quality Assurance and Software Configuration Management. Technical representatives from the above disciplines as well as personnel from the United States Army will be on hand to talk with prospective candidates and answer questions. A featured attraction of this event is a presentation and Q&A session with Grady Booch, Chief Scientist at Rational Software Corporation. Mr. Booch has pioneered the development of object-oriented analysis and design methods and will talk on OEngineering Large Object-Oriented SystemsO. His presentation will cover modern software engineering practices, including the use of Ada95. Other attractions of the UDLP job fair include a hands-on exhibit of the Crusader Crew Module Demonstrator as well as an interactive visual simulation of the overall Crusader concept as it exists today.
